宿州动画课件制作两个运动之间如何过渡(开心和正常地走)
图5. 16 不同类型运动之间的过渡
(2)不同风格运动之间的过渡。 前面已经介绍了不同行为间的过渡,这里要介绍的是属于同种行为的不同风格的运动间的过渡, 例如,开心地走和正常地走两个运动之间如何过渡。 这样的过渡运动在数据库中很难找到,需要人为生成。
虽然考虑到不同风格的运动都属于同一行 为,应该有着相似的运动姿态,但很多时候发现它们并不足够相似到使得计算出的相似度能够达到我 们的阈值要求,所以在构建出的运动图上,它们之间很可能没有任何连接,如果运动图中包含的不同 风格的运动多半是孤立的或者彼此之间过渡非常少,那么包含再多风格的运动也没有多大意义。
为了解决这个问题,我们使用类似于Zhao和Safonova提出的生成插值空间的改善图连通性的方法 72]去生成不同风格运动间的过渡,不但可以改善运动图的连通性又可以保证光滑的过渡。
其主要思想 是在原始运动片段之间人为生成一系列的中间运动,构成一个插值空间。
把所有这些原始运动和人为 生成的中间运动都作为输入构造运动图,从总体上改善运动图的连通性。可以使用这种方法在两个不 同风格的运动片段之间生成一系列中间运动,以中间运动作为桥梁构建原始运动间的高质量过渡。 直接用插值的方法生成中间运动的结果无法保证运动质量,需要使用配置曲线方法生b艾中间运动 ,首先在不同风格运动间寻找配置曲线,根据配准曲线做插值生成中间运动。
转载请注明:
宿州flash动画制作公司:http://www.flash520.com/city178/